Date of Visit: August 2021  Confirmed Booking Unit:  Tent
Nights stayed: 3 Travelling as:  Solo traveller
Reviewer: Gilesp 2 reviews from this member

 I'm worried that if I do too good a review I won't be able to get in next time! Great value at £10 a night in advance for my 2 man tent. Just what I wanted on my very limited budget.

Others may have a different view but I enjoyed my short stay here. If you want more glam use the site up the road.

Site manager very quick to reply with booking and paying online (BACS) simple.

Quiet and friendly site with no fuss. Arrive from 1pm leave by 11am.

It is essentially a small field with hook up points; super lush green grass and ground where tent pegs went in perfectly for me.

Clean loos and showers but sometimes you may have to wait; no bother as usually someone friendly to chat to.

Adequate washing up area with instant hot water, drying racks, etc. And recycling right by. Composting needs to be sought out but not far. Chemical loo emptying point nearby. I couldn't smell anything.

BBQ and table and seating area near shower block plus kids swings far end of camp site, etc. Nothing fancy but keeps them occupied. Wooded walk area with stump seating. Firewood available and campfires may be possible or just for stove/chimenea type thing near BBQ.

Most of all I was struck by the friendliness of the other people staying there who offered me things that were really appreciated, the handyman too.

Dogs allowed but usually on leads, though letting them off for a controlled run around no problem it seems - I certainly didn't mind.

Shops in Bank (towards Southport) or Hesketh Bank (towards Preston). Other locals services too. Southport 10 mins. Some nipped out for a curry locally and picked up a take away for another staying there.

Walks everywhere inc. RSPB in this delightful agricultural area on the Ribble estuary.

Date of Visit: July 2021  Confirmed Booking Unit:  Tent
Nights stayed: 4 Travelling as:  Family with young children
Reviewer: Pamya4 2 reviews from this member

 Lovely site, our son enjoyed the space to play with friends he had made, he was able to play with his football and net we brought. The woodland area is great for children to explore and the little park a nice touch. The chickens were very friendly and walked around the site freely, fresh eggs were available daily and a variety of jams.

Christine was very helpful, the toilets yes only 1 each but kept exceptionally clean throughout the day, showers lovely and hot cannot fault at all.

We enjoyed our stay as it was very quiet, the only negative I can see would be if the site was full the toilets/showers I don't think would be adequate.

Great location, only a short walk to the RSPB nature reserve, 10mins to nearest village (banks) and 18/20 mins to Hesketh Park, botanical Gardens and Southport Pleasureland/beach.
